About "BCF ETSY UPLIFT"

Etsy is an e-commerce platform that has been in business since 2005. It is a marketplace where individuals and small businesses can sell handmade and vintage items, as well as art, craft supplies, and unique factory-manufactured products. Etsy has a wide range of retail products available, including clothing, jewelry, home decor, accessories, and personalized gifts.
